Shelvers Spur is in Tadworth and in Reigate And Banstead district. KT20 5QE is located in the Lower Kingswood, Tadworth & Walton elect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Reigate.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of KT20 5QE there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 67.3%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Safety

Is Shelvers Spur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Shelvers Spur was 12.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 71.0% lower than the Lower Kingswood, Tadworth & Walton average. The most reported crime type was Other theft.

Shelvers Spur has the 5th lowest crime rate of 47 local areas in Lower Kingswood, Tadworth & Walton and the 36th lowest crime rate of 440 local areas in Reigate and Banstead .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 6.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-48.9%.
